Altima 2996AVZ

by Kris Buttenberg
(Reno, NV)

The Eureka Altima vacuum is relatively light and easy to maneuver.

It looks good, for those of you like me that don't have a closet to put it in, and better yet, it works in cleaning the carpets.

The edge cleaner works well, but is only on one side. The attachments included a "Power Paw" which doesn't work at all, an extension tube the continually falls off the vacuum while in use, an extendable duster which falls out of its holder and doesn't work as well as a swiffer, and a suction hose which is not long enough when used for hard to reach cleaning.

The suction is good and the brushes work well for cleaning my medium looped carpet. Suction is also good enough to work on bare floors.

The Altima 2996AVZ vacuum has never damaged any of my carpet. The brush does however throw dirt, like cat litter, backward behind the unit on either surface.

After two years of use I have had to replace the belt three times, and the brush roller bearing fell apart with the replacement cost at $20 US plus shipping.

I clean the dust filter nearly every time I use the vacuum, but it comes with a second filter so you can swap them out while one is drying.

This is the fourth vacuum I have owned and it is the best so far; but I keep thinking there are better vacuums out there.

I paid around $100 with an instore coupon (list around $139). Overall, I have been pleased with this unit.
